Subject: Re: [RFC][PATCH] parisc: Add support for self-extracting kernel

The patch below is missing on top of the old patch I sent.
It's needed to avoid usage of fp registers.
This patch unbreaks booting the lzma variants (XZ, LZO, LZMA,...)

Signed-off-by: Helge Deller <deller@gmx.de>

Helge

diff --git a/arch/parisc/boot/compressed/Makefile b/arch/parisc/boot/compressed/Makefile
index 9b2d304..5450a11 100644
--- a/arch/parisc/boot/compressed/Makefile
+++ b/arch/parisc/boot/compressed/Makefile
@@ -15,8 +15,7 @@ targets += misc.o piggy.o sizes.h head.o real2.o firmware.o
 KBUILD_CFLAGS := -D__KERNEL__ -O2 -DBOOTLOADER
 KBUILD_CFLAGS += -DDISABLE_BRANCH_PROFILING
 KBUILD_CFLAGS += $(cflags-y) -fno-delete-null-pointer-checks
-KBUILD_CFLAGS += $(call cc-option,-mpacked-stack)
-KBUILD_CFLAGS += -fno-PIE -mno-space-regs
+KBUILD_CFLAGS += -fno-PIE -mno-space-regs -mdisable-fpregs
 ifndef CONFIG_64BIT
 KBUILD_CFLAGS += -mfast-indirect-calls
 endif
